1. Insert the handle into the pump cylinder (Fig. 2/A). You will hear and
feel the handle's release engaging the notch of the pump cylinder
(Fig. 2/A, magnifier).
2. Now put a cleaning cloth over the steam base. Proceed as follows to do
this:
- Select a cleaning cloth.
- Pull it first over one side of the steam base matching the cleaning
cloth.
- Then grasp the loop as shown (Fig. 2/B) and pull the other side over
the steam base.
- Finally, fasten the cleaning cloth onto the steam base by joining the
Velcro strips (Fig. 2/B, magnifier).
3. Push the freshly equipped steam base onto the connecting-piece of the
appliance (Fig. 3/A). You will hear and feel the release catch (Fig. 3/A,
magnifier) click into place.
If you want to clean/refresh carpets:
- Set the appliance down onto the carpet-glider base (Fig. 3/B).
4. If necessary, adjust the length of the telescopic handle.
Proceed as follows to do this:
- Release the catch of the telescopic handle by folding it upwards
(Fig. 4/A, magnifier).
- Now extend the telescopic handle to the desired length and keep
holding it.
- Lock the catch of the telescopic handle by folding it down again.
5. Unwind the length of cable you need and insert it into the provided
guides (Fig. 4/B, magnifier).
WARNING:
Danger of electric shock! Never fill an appliance with water when it is
connected to the mains.
1. Make sure that the power cord has been disconnected from the plug
socket.
2. Lay the appliance onto the floor as shown (Fig. 5).
3. Twist the filler cap (Fig. 5/1) off of the water tank.
4. Fill the included filling container (Fig. 5/2) with cold, clear tap water.
NOTE:
The service life of the appliance can be extended by using distilled water
instead of tap water. This is especially recommended in areas with hard
water.
5. Fill the water tank (Fig. 5).
NOTE:
Be aware of any residual water in the tank. If the tank is empty, you will
need approx. 1.5 times the refilling container's capacity.
6. Now close the tank with the twist-off cap.
